Intel FPGA开发工具:掌握FPGA设计的关键技术
FPGA(可编程逻辑门阵列)是一种高性能、可定制的数字电路,广泛应用于嵌入式系统、通信网络、计算机硬件等领域。对于FPGA设计人员来说,掌握最新的Intel FPGA开发工具是必备的技能。本文将介绍Intel FPGA开发工具的主要特点、使用方法以及如何使用它来设计和实现复杂的FPGA系统。
一、Intel FPGA开发工具的主要特点
Intel FPGA开发工具是一组功能强大的开发工具,可用于FPGA设计和验证。它具有以下主要特点:
1. 支持多种FPGA架构:Intel FPGA开发工具支持多种FPGA架构,包括Xeon、Xeon++、EPYC等。这使得设计人员可以选择最适合他们的需求的FPGA架构。
2. 丰富的开发工具:Intel FPGA开发工具提供了丰富的开发工具,包括仿真器、布局器、时序分析工具等。这些工具可以帮助设计人员快速、高效地进行FPGA设计。
3. 集成了Intel SDK:Intel FPGA开发工具还集成了Intel SDK,使得设计人员可以使用Intel提供的 SDK来进行FPGA设计和调试。
4. 支持多平台:Intel FPGA开发工具支持多平台,包括Windows、Linux、macOS等。这使得设计人员可以在不同的平台上进行FPGA设计,并在不同的环境下进行开发和调试。
二、Intel FPGA开发工具的使用方法
1. 下载和安装Intel FPGA开发工具
设计人员需要从Intel官网下载并安装Intel FPGA开发工具。安装完成后,设计人员可以在工具界面上开始进行FPGA设计。
2. 创建项目
设计人员可以在工具界面上创建一个新的项目。项目包含了FPGA架构、电路设计、时序分析等内容。
3. 设计FPGA电路
设计人员可以使用工具界面上的电路设计工具来设计FPGA电路。工具提供了多种电路设计模式,包括Verilog、VHDL等。
4. 仿真和验证
设计人员可以使用仿真器来验证FPGA电路的正确性。工具还提供了多种仿真模式,包括单步仿真、时序分析等。
5. 布局和时序分析
设计人员可以使用布局器来将FPGA电路进行布局。工具还提供了多种布局模式,包括静态布局、动态布局等。
6. 编译和仿真
设计人员可以使用编译器将FPGA电路进行编译,并使用仿真器来验证编译后电路的正确性。
总结起来,Intel FPGA开发工具是一套功能强大的开发工具,可以帮助设计人员快速、高效地进行FPGA设计。掌握Intel FPGA开发工具是成为一名优秀FPGA设计人员的必备技能。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。